I am interested in creating a contract that needs to be signed by two separate users. How do I do this?

You can set up your form to send an email to the second "signer" when it is successfully submitted by the first "signer".
https://www.jotform.com/help/26-Setting-Up-an-Autoresponder-Email
The email will contain the edit link to the submission of the first "signer".
The second "signer" clicks the link, sign the form, and submits it again. The steps are similar to what is explained in this guide — http://www.jotform.com/help/40-How-to-Let-Users-Update-Their-Form-Submissions-at-a-Later-Date. Although the second "signer" is the one who will receive the email with the edit link, not the first signer who initially submits the form.
